#bd48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d48ef is composed of 74.1% red, 28.2%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 282 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 61%. #bd48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#7b00df.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#bd48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d48ef has RGB values of R:189, G:72,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 12404975.

Shades and Tints of #bd48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010f is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d48ef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e95a2 is the less saturated color, while #c339fe is the most saturated one.
